Your patient is a 23-year-old man who was complaining of shortness of breath following a bee sting. He is audibly wheezing and his respiratory rate is 22 breaths per minute. His skin is cool and clammy and he is tachycardic. What is the primary drug used to treat this patient?

A) Atropine
B) Epinephrine
C) Diphenhydramine
D) Albuterol


Answer: B
